Shower App on Ringtail
How the Adelaide / Heidi / Addie baby shower app is deployed. The app is a
Django project (adelaide-baby-shower-app)
released as a wheel to the Forgejo Packages PyPI index and run on
ringtail's k3s cluster. Public landing page at shower.eblu.me, staff
console + admin UI at shower.ops.eblu.me (tailnet only).
The contract this deploy implements is defined in the app repo's
docs/how-to/hosting.md — read that for the env-var contract, security
model, and storage requirements before changing anything here.

Defense layers (public side)
The public surface is guest-only, so the threat model collapses: there is no credential-accepting endpoint reachable from WAN, and nothing on WAN that requires authentication.
- edge auth lockout — fly nginx 403s
/admin/,/host/, and anything that would redirect into them. Anyone hitting an auth URL on WAN gets a "tailnet only" message. - fly nginx
limit_req zone=general— 10 r/s per Fly-Client-IP cushion for the splash form. - django-axes — 5 fails / 1 hour lockout per
(username, ip_address), running on the tailnet-side login. Provides the only credential defense, since brute-force is only reachable to tailnet members.
The QR codes that /host/ (on tailnet) generates for guests embed
https://shower.eblu.me/... even though the QR view is served from
the tailnet host. The app's PUBLIC_URL_BASE setting (added in v1.0.1)
overrides Django's request.build_absolute_uri() for those URLs.

The container has the app + its Python deps baked in at nix build time
(buildPythonPackage against the wheel fetched from forge PyPI). The
entrypoint runs migrations, runs collectstatic, and execs gunicorn —
no pip-at-boot. A local_settings.py shim overrides DATABASES.NAME,
MEDIA_ROOT, and STATIC_ROOT to absolute paths under /app/,
sidestepping the wheel's BASE_DIR = parent.parent of an
in-site-packages settings module.
Backups
borgmatic (running on indri) captures both halves of the persistent state on its daily 2 a.m. run:
/app/data/db.sqlite3— dumped viakubectl exec'ssqlite3.backup()against the live pod (entry inborgmatic_k8s_sqlite_dumps, contextk3s-ringtail). The dumped file lands inborgmatic_k8s_dump_diron indri and is picked up by the main source-directory sweep./app/media— picked up via/Volumes/shower, the SMB mount ofsifaka:/volume1/showeron indri. The same Synology share is exposed via SMB and NFS simultaneously; ringtail's pod uses the NFS export, while indri reads the SMB side for the borgmatic source.
Both archive to sifaka (borg-backups) and BorgBase offsite, with
retention keep_daily=7 / keep_monthly=12 / keep_yearly=1000.
The SMB mount on indri is set up manually once via Finder (Cmd-K →
smb://sifaka/shower, save credentials, "Always log in" so it
reconnects after reboot). If /Volumes/shower is missing at backup
time borgmatic will fail loudly — source_directories_must_exist: true
applies to all entries.

2. 1Password item
Item name: Shower (blumeops) in the blumeops vault.
Required property:
| Field | Value |
|---|---|
secret-key |
Output of openssl rand -base64 48 |
The ExternalSecret shower-app-secrets will sync this into the
shower namespace as a Secret and envFrom exposes it as
DJANGO_SECRET_KEY to the container.
Never reuse a key that has ever been in git history. Per the app's
hosting.md, an early dev key was committed before being replaced with
the django-insecure-... placeholder; the production key must be
freshly generated.
3. Container image
Built by the build-container Forgejo Actions workflow on the
nix-container-builder runner (ringtail, amd64). The wheel is fetched
from forge PyPI at nix build time and baked into the image — no
pip-at-runtime. To bump the version, change version in
containers/shower/default.nix and update wheelHash (or set it to
pkgs.lib.fakeHash and let the next build print the correct one).
Trigger with:
mise run container-build-and-release shower
After the workflow finishes, update images[].newTag in
argocd/manifests/shower/kustomization.yaml to the resulting
vX.Y.Z-<sha>-nix tag, then commit (C0).

7. Create the admin user
The container's entrypoint runs migrate --noinput + collectstatic --noinput --clear before gunicorn, so a fresh db.sqlite3 is schema-
ready as soon as the pod boots. It does not create a Django superuser
— that has to happen once, interactively, after the first pod is up:
kubectl --context=k3s-ringtail -n shower exec -it deploy/shower -- \
python -m django createsuperuser
Use erich / your usual email. The same account doubles as the
@staff_member_required login for /host/. Subsequent staff accounts
can be created from /admin/auth/user/ once you're signed in.
